A cohesive wedding collection rendered in warm peach, soft white and lively purple, arranged and photographed with the intimacy of a Crofton Park florist's studio. The principal image shows a rounded bridal bouquet held against a white dress: a tight, domed centre of pale peach roses, their plush faces surrounded by white lisianthus with vivid purple edges and scattered clusters of baby's breath that lift the composition with lightness. The bride's hands gently support the bouquet; stems are concealed beneath a ribbon-wrapped handle so the focus remains on the floral textures and color gradations. In the groom detail, a single peach rose boutonniere is pinned to a dark charcoal suit jacket and balanced with delicate gypsophila and slender foliage, tied with a small peach ribbon that harmonises with the matching solid peach tie peeking from the lapel. Another panel presents a smaller, compact bouquet laid on a neutral woven cloth, ribbon spiralling around the stems and punctuated with tiny pearl pins for a vintage touch - perfect as a bridesmaid's posy. The final frame shows a rounded table arrangement tucked into a white, intricately woven basket vase; the same roses, lisianthus and baby's breath create a soft dome, accompanied by two light beige woven spheres as tabletop accents. Choose from three flexible packages tailored to your guest list: the Intimate Package (50-75 guests), the Original Package (75-100 guests), or the Ultimate Package (100+ guests). Each option includes a stunning bridal bouquet, beautifully coordinated bridesmaid bouquets, and matching groom boutonnieres to ensure a seamless floral look across your wedding party.
